Herein, can you use aluminum foil as a reflector?
Aluminum foil is very good as a reflector, especially if you can hold it in a shape like \_/ so you get an image of the bulb on each side of it. It doesn’t make much difference if the foil is wrinkled or not, but the shape makes a big difference.

Is Aluminium a good heat shield?
Aluminium is the ideal choice of material as it offers a high corrosion resistance, high thermal conductivity, is highly reflective and has a low emissive rate. These sheets insulate and reflect up to 90% of radiant heat, shielding from continuous temperatures up to 650°C (1200°F) .
Is foil paper reflective?
Aluminum foil has good reflective performance, so aluminum foil uses as light refection. The more light and clean the surface of aluminum foil is, the stronger the reflective performance is! … To obtain high reflectivity of aluminum foil, the purity should be not less than 99.6%.

Why does aluminum foil not get hot?
The thermal mass of an object is its ability to store or absorb heat. Things that are considered ‘difficult’ to heat generally have a high thermal mass. … Aluminum foil has a low thermal mass on account of having such low mass and such a high surface area. That’s why aluminum foil is not able to ‘hold’ much heat.
